WebFeb 6, 2024 · Law and Chiu examined the validity and reliability of CROM goniometer in measurements of cervical spine mobility in adult patients with and without neck pain. Their findings showed high intratester and intertester reliability in both the normal and chronic neck pain groups, with ICC values in the range of 0.75-0.92. WebApr 13, 2024 · Neck ROM was assessed using the Cervical Range of Motion (CROM) instrument by a blinded assessor (Assessor 2, SN) using standardized movement instructions. Neck ROM was measured thrice each in flexion, extension, left and right lateral bending, and left and right rotation. The sum of the means was calculated [ 31 ].
